33560-99-5
(e)-2-benzamido-3-pyridin-3-ylprop-2-enoic Acid
Product Code:
1645633
Molecular Formula:
C15H12N2O3
Molecular Weight:
268.26
Order 33560-99-5
benzamido,pyridin,ylprop,enoic,CASNo 33560-99-5